Below is the old head with headlines and some links to write ups etc...

10/09/07: Probability CEO Charles Cohen said, "We are thrilled to have been selected by Rank as its mobile games partner. The mobile gaming sector has been 'coming soon' for some time, but with gaming experts such as Rank now clearly seeing the potential for growth through mobiles, a tipping point has been reached. We are able to offer Rank a world class service with a proven track record that will be fully integrated into their existing gaming platform."


22/11/07: Probability CEO Charles Cohen said: 'We are very excited to be working with The Sun and expect the agreement to develop into a very successful partnership for both of us. The Sun is clearly committed to the mobile market in general and more specifically, fully understands the exciting growth opportunities in the mobile gambling sector. News Group joins our growing list of blue-chip partners for whom we provide white label products including Rank Group plc, which brands our games under the Blue Square trade name.'


28/11/07: Probability CEO Charles Cohen said, "The casual gambling sector is made for mobile. Our formula of simple games, easily played on small screens, with the chance to win significant cash prizes for small stakes, is already a proven
success. This new partnership with Orange adds a layer of trust for consumers
and the widest possible exposure to potential customers."


12/02/08: Probability plc, the AIM quoted mobile phone gambling specialist, has raised approximately £1.7 million (net of expenses) through the private placing of
3,397,028 new ordinary shares of 1p each in the Company at 50p per share ('New
Ordinary Shares') with IPGL Limited ('IPGL')('Placing'), a private holding company in which Michael Spencer, CEO of ICAP plc, together with his wife and family trusts, are majority shareholders.

22/05/08: Commenting on the deal, Probability CEO Charles Cohen said, 'This is a tremendous deal for Probability. Two million handsets represents approximately half of Three's UK current customer base. The pre-installed link to Ladyluck's on these devices gives us an excellent and exclusive opportunity to convert large numbers of new customers from a feature built into their phones.
'We are particularly excited by the opportunity this presents us to secure even wider distribution of the new games we are developing using the movie brands which we recently licenced from Paramount, including Grease and The Italian Job.'


22/01/09: Commenting on today's launches, Probability CEO Charles Cohen said: 'Today's launches of our new (Zaphod) gaming platform, and Head-To-Head Poker are the culmination of nine months intensive R&D and exhaustive testing within Probability.
We see the development of this new platform as a strategic investment in the future capability of our business, which could significantly enhance earnings potential in the medium term. Not only is this a unique service in the gaming industry, but by aligning it to the brands such as Connect4, it is also has potential mass appeal."


14/04/09: Probability Chief Executive Charles Cohen said: "We are delighted with this deal which will allow us to extend the distribution of our award winning mobile gambling games to meet market demand. Partnering with mFuse will reduce the cost and complexity for their clients who wish to add a broad range of compelling mobile games to their sites. As well as mobile bingo and slots, mFuse clients will also have access to our very successful range of branded content and our unique head-to-head games, including Poker."


17/07/09: Commenting on the Agreement, Probability CEO Charles Cohen said:
"The signing of this Agreement underpins Probability's status as the leading
end-to-end supplier of mobile gaming and mobile lottery technology and services.
It also represents a leap forward for our nascent business-to-business offering,
giving us fast track access to global markets with a highly reputable and
capable partner. Dragonfish has already identified a number of opportunities for us to explore together..."


31/07/09: Commenting on the Agreement, Probability CEO Charles Cohen said:
'We are very pleased to have become a full partner of Orbis having completed the integration of our service into OpenBet.
'For Orbis customers looking for a quick and easy way to extend their existing on-line service into mobile, we now offer a solution with technology they already use, plus seamless operation with existing back-office and payments services. Regulator approval is also greatly simpified for each new site and Orbis customers can utilise our real-time CRM and other services as well.
We are very much looking forward to working closely with Orbis and their other partners to develop content and deliver great new services to Orbis customers.'


11/03/10: Commenting on the partnership deal, Probability CEO Charles Cohen said: "This partnership extends our global reach, and opens up the large player bases which Mobenga's customers have.
It removes in one stroke the main hurdle to delivering our service to these operators - namely the time and cost of integrating a new technology into their platform.
We are already in discussions with several of Mobenga's customers, who are enjoying great success with their mobile sports betting, and we hope to be able to secure our first project soon."

Shares in issue:
The issued capital of Probability plc consists of 33,767,000 ordinary shares of 1 pence each ("Ordinary Shares"), all with voting rights.

Probability has a high quality investor base, including founding management, major institutional investors and private investors. They include:

Charles Cohen, co-Founder and CEO (6.7%)
Michael Spencer, ICAP founder and CEO, through IPGL (17%)
Joe Lewis, private investor, (9%)
Fidelity (8.8% holding)
Mr. Nigel Wray (9.5%)
Foresight (3.9%)
Other institutions include Hargreave Hale, MD Barnard, Rathbone and Fiske.

The Company announces today that it was informed on 29 August 2006 that
Mr.Timothy Jones, a Non-Executive Director of the Company, bought 28,235
ordinary shares of 1 pence each in the Company ('Ordinary Shares') on 24 August
2006. The purchase price was 85 pence per Ordinary Share. Following this
purchase, Mr.Jones has a beneficial interest in 28,235 Ordinary Shares,
representing 0.16 per cent. of the Company's issued share capital.

The Company was also informed on 29 August 2006 that on 24 August 2006, Mr.
Benjamin Hirsch, another Non-Executive Director of the Company, bought 10,000
Ordinary Shares and 13,500 Ordinary Shares at a price of 85 pence and 82 pence
per Ordinary Share respectively. Following this purchase, Mr. Hirsch has a
beneficial interest in 33,500 Ordinary Shares, representing 0.19 per cent. of
the Company's issued share capital.
